Transaction 0758839f71e3c534dba46ec71e4fa6ad848d7ba776d7b4d992e0f1974d29783f

1 Input
2 Outputs
  • 0758839f71e3c534dba46ec71e4fa6ad848d7ba776d7b4d992e0f1974d29783f:0
  • value  100000000
    address  1FdoRA9Y3gRs7LZ9tTvnzzbCcuNe14cUTa
  • 0758839f71e3c534dba46ec71e4fa6ad848d7ba776d7b4d992e0f1974d29783f:1
  • value  1129337375
    address  1QJpvMpeuzSoV7nF6u1EVUnDqU7jtBo8Le